The leadership of the PRESEC 2015 Year Group on Monday paid a courtesy call on the Ɔdadeɛ Global President, Dr. Ernest Ofori Sarpong, as part of activities leading up to their much-anticipated Torch & Bonfire Night on Friday, October 31, 2025.
The meeting, which brought together executives of the 2015 Year Group and members of the Ɔdadeɛ Global Executive, was held in a warm and engaging atmosphere.
It served as an official introduction of the 2015 Year Group to the Global President as they prepare to be formally inducted into the Ɔdadeɛ fraternity, earning the distinguished title of Ɔdadeɛs.
During the interaction, Dr Ofori Sarpong commended the group for their initiative and urged them to remain united, focused, and committed to ensuring a successful 10th Anniversary edition of the Torch & Bonfire Night.
He reminded them that the spirit of Ɔdadeɛ thrives on collaboration, discipline, and pride in the blue and white heritage of PRESEC.

This year’s Torch & Bonfire Night marks a decade of nostalgia, brotherhood, and blazing pride.
All roads will lead to Legon Hill for an unforgettable night of lights, memories, and music — featuring breathtaking performances, emotional tributes, the symbolic torch procession, and a celebration worthy of the Ɔdadeɛ legacy.
